Power transformers need trailer selection based on dimensions, center of gravity, and axle weight spread. For many moves, RGNs and lowboys are the first options because they sit low and help manage height. Step decks and double drops can work when deck height and clearance matter, while multi-axle trailers are used when the transformer’s weight must be spread across more wheels. Heavy Haulers also look at removable goosenecks, hydraulic suspension, and deck length before dispatching a truck. Heavy Haul Transporting matches the trailer to the load after reviewing drawings, weights, and pickup geometry from Port of Vicksburg, MS. Blocking, cribbing, and tie-down placement matter because transformers have specific lift points and sensitive components. Heavy equipment transport companies often talk about capacity, but the real difference is knowing how to place a transformer so it rides stable over interstate joints, county roads, and bridge approaches. Oversize and overweight transformer transport in Mississippi starts with permits, route surveys, and a clear look at bridge and roadway limits. Heavy Haulers review height, width, length, and gross weight before the truck ever leaves the yard. In and around Vicksburg, that means checking access to US-61, US-80, I-20, and connecting state highways for lane width, overhead signs, utility lines, and bridge clearances. Some moves need escort vehicles, especially when the transformer exceeds standard width or height thresholds. Heavy Haulers also plan for turning radius at intersections, shoulder strength, and any construction zones that could block a multi-axle trailer.
